QLIST_ENTRY(MonFdset) next;
};
-/* QMP checker flags */
-#define QMP_ACCEPT_UNKNOWNS 1
-
/* Protects mon_fdsets */
static QemuMutex mon_fdsets_lock;
static QLIST_HEAD(, MonFdset) mon_fdsets;
/* Callers must hold BQL. */
static CPUState *mon_get_cpu_sync(bool synchronize)
{
- CPUState *cpu;
+ CPUState *cpu = NULL;
if (cur_mon->mon_cpu_path) {
cpu = (CPUState *) object_resolve_path_type(cur_mon->mon_cpu_path,
monitor_set_cpu(first_cpu->cpu_index);
cpu = first_cpu;
}
+ assert(cpu != NULL);
if (synchronize) {
cpu_synchronize_state(cpu);
}